<h2 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Mind-Centered Techniques</strong></h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>1. Deep Breathing Exercises</strong></h3>



<p>When stress hits, your breathing often becomes shallow and rapid, which tells your brain to stay in fight-or-flight mode. Deep breathing does the opposite, it calms your nervous system, lowers cortisol, and helps you regain control. </p>



<p>Try the “60-second calm” technique: inhale slowly through your nose for 4 seconds, hold for 4, exhale through your mouth for 4, and repeat for one minute. You’ll feel your body begin to relax almost instantly . This is one of the quickest ways to reduce stress fast.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>2. Mindful Meditation</strong></h3>



<p>Meditation doesn’t have to mean sitting still for hours. Even five minutes of mindful breathing or guided meditation can quiet racing thoughts. The key is to bring your attention to the present moment; your breath, the sounds around you, or even the sensation of your body in the chair. </p>



<p>Apps like Calm or Insight Timer provide short, guided practices designed to help you unwind and refocus.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>3. Visualization &amp; Breathwork</strong></h3>



<p>Visualization takes deep breathing a step further by engaging your imagination. As you breathe deeply, picture yourself in a peaceful setting; a calm beach, a blooming garden, or a mountain view. Feel the warmth of the sun or the softness of the breeze. This combination of imagery and breath calms the mind and body, making it one of the simplest and most natural ways to reduce stress fast.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>4. Journaling for Clarity</strong></h3>



<p>When your thoughts feel scattered, <a href="https://amzn.to/3WKmzvx" target="_blank" data-type="link" data-id="https://amzn.to/3WKmzvx" rel="noreferrer noopener nofollow">journaling</a> can bring order to the chaos. Writing things down helps your mind process emotions and identify what’s truly bothering you. </p>



<p>Start with a simple prompt like, “What’s weighing on my heart right now?” or “What can I let go of today?” You may be surprised at how much lighter you feel once your thoughts have a place to land.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Body-Focused Practices</strong></h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>5. Physical Activity</strong></h3>



<p>Movement is one of the quickest and most effective ways to reduce stress fast. Exercise releases endorphins, your body’s natural mood boosters and helps clear mental fog. </p>



<p>You don’t need a gym membership or fancy equipment. Take a brisk walk, do ten minutes of stretching, or turn on your favorite song and dance it out in your living room. Even short bursts of movement can transform your mood.</p>

<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>6. Progressive Muscle Relaxation</strong></h3>



<p>This technique is powerful for releasing physical tension you may not even realize you’re holding. Start with your toes and tighten the muscles for five seconds, then release. Move upward through your legs, stomach, arms, and shoulders. Feel the difference as your body softens and your breathing deepens. It’s a great bedtime ritual to promote restful sleep and support overall stress management.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>7. Aromatherapy</strong></h3>



<p>Scent is deeply connected to the emotional centers of the brain, which is why aromatherapy can work wonders for stress relief. </p>



<p>Essential oils like lavender, chamomile, and bergamot are known for their calming properties. You can diffuse them, add a few drops to your bath, or simply inhale from a tissue for a quick mood lift. </p>



<p>Light a candle or use an oil roller to make relaxation part of your daily routine; one of many gentle, natural ways to lower stress throughout the day.</p>



<h2 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>Lifestyle &amp; Environment</strong></h2>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>8. Nature Therapy</strong></h3>



<p>Spending time outdoors can reduce stress hormones, lower blood pressure, and boost overall happiness. Even a few minutes of sunlight or fresh air can make a difference. </p>



<p>If you can’t get outside, bring nature in; add plants to your home, use natural light, or listen to soothing nature sounds. Take a short walk on your lunch break or step outside first thing in the morning to reset your energy.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>9. Laughter &amp; Joy</strong></h3>



<p>Laughter truly is medicine for the soul. It releases tension, stimulates circulation, and increases oxygen intake, all of which help your body relax. </p>



<p>Watch a funny video, share a joke with a friend, or spend time with someone who makes you smile. Make laughter a daily habit and you’ll find your stress levels dropping naturally.</p>



<h3 class="wp-block-heading"><strong>10. Limiting Stimulants &amp; Setting Boundaries</strong></h3>



<p>Too much caffeine, social media, or overcommitment can quietly drain your peace. Try cutting back on coffee after noon, limit your screen time before bed, and practice saying no to things that don’t serve your well-being. </p>



<p>Protecting your boundaries allows your mind and body to recharge and reminds you that your peace is a priority, not a luxury. This is one of the most overlooked but essential stress management tips for lasting calm.</p>
